The protesters moved into the Arts West building last week, which prompted classes to be moved due to safety concerns.

protesters moved into the Arts West building last weekIt comes as students at universities across the country continue to stage protests demanding the institutions sever ties with weapons companies linked to Israel's attacks.The university issued a notice directing all persons to remove their property from the Arts West building.

Melbourne University Vice-Chancellor Duncan Maskell this morning issued a direction for protesters to remove their property and leave the building. "The University of Melbourne is committed to being a place where the thoughtful exchange of divergent views may occur in a civil and peaceful manner, and respects the right to freedom of speech and expression and the right to assembly to engage in peaceful protest," the notice said.

"However, university grounds must not be used for protest that is not peaceful, for protest in a manner that jeopardises the safety and security of persons using university premises, or unreasonably interferes with core university activities.The notice warned those who didn't comply with the warning would face expulsion.Pro-Palestine supporters are participating in a sit-in at The University of Melbourne.

"Police are constantly monitoring the activity and are well equipped to respond to any public order issues if required," the spokesperson said."Police will continue to liaise with university security and patrol the area to provide reassurance to the broader community."
